The Hallward museum audio-guide app has three ownership areas. Playback failures and download stalls belong to the mobile team; check the CDN health page before paging them, since most stalls trace to the asset mirror. Content errors — wrong narration on an exhibit, missing translations — go to the curatorial tools group, not engineering. Beacon-positioning faults in the East Wing are handled by the venue systems crew. For anything ambiguous, or any incident touching multiple areas, page the guide platform lead first.

escalation mailbox, kaweg-kahif: druwyn.sordor@nelvroworks.corp

[ ] Step 6 — Key ceremony for the Farewatch pricing experiment. Before the experiment keys get split and handed to the three custodians, someone from support needs to witness the sealing and initial the log. Heads up: the pricing variants won't unlock in the dashboard until this step is done, so don't skip it. To open the ceremony session in the console, enter the recovery passphrase below.

unlock words, fawig-bagef: olidor-holir-istox-holath-tamys-quenion-giliel

PLUGIN-ENV-302: Grapplet sandbox misconfigured — resolver batching disabled, so every plugin listing query hit the classic N+1 on author lookups. Dataloader is now enabled by default in the sandbox; your plugins should see query counts drop sharply. No code changes required on your side. If you self-host the sandbox, pull image tag 2.9 and confirm BATCH_RESOLVERS=true. Self-hosted setups also need the sandbox API credential in the env file, on the line below:

sealed setting: LEDGER_TOKEN20=6148d35bbb480b0ab79e

Subject: DR drill — invoice renderer restore, review requested

Hi — during Thursday's disaster-recovery drill we'll restore the Quarrow PDF invoice renderer from cold backup and re-render last month's batch for byte-level comparison. Please review the restore script carefully, especially the font-cache rebuild step, before I run it. To initialize the restored signing environment, I'll use the passphrase below.

unlock words, baguf-badug: aldath-ralwyn-gilath-oliys-sorius-raleth-pelmir-praeth-lamix-druvan-siliel-fraax-queniel